vps日本与香港VPS在搭建游戏服务器与实时通信时各有侧重:想要“最好”的稳定性和区域覆盖,常选日本节点;想要“最便宜”且靠近中国大陆/东南亚玩家,则可优先考虑香港节点。本文以详尽评测角度,给出从选区、网络架构到系统与应用层的全面网络优化建议,帮助你在成本与体验之间找到最佳平衡。
选择节点前需明确目标用户分布。香港VPS通常对中国大陆、台湾及东南亚有更低的单程延迟;而vps日本对日本、韩国和部分东南亚地区表现更稳定。游戏对延迟极为敏感,实时通信(如VoIP/WebRTC)还要求抖动与丢包低,所以按玩家/用户地理分布做多节点部署最为理想。
除了带宽峰值,核心在于运营商的对等互联(peering)和国际出口稳定性。选择提供商时关注它们到主要骨干/运营商的直连情况、是否有本地骨干直连、以及是否支持BGP多线/Anycast。良好的路由策略能显著降低跳数和丢包。
不同虚拟化技术影响网络延迟和抖动:KVM + SR-IOV、PCI直通通常比传统虚拟网络性能好;轻量级容器(如LXC)延迟最低但隔离较弱。若对网络有严格要求,可优先考虑支持SR-IOV或有“裸金属租用”选项的供应商。
在Linux上可做一系列sysctl与网络栈调优:调整socket缓冲区(net.core.rmem_max/wmem_max),开启TCP快速打开(tcp_fastopen),设置合理的拥塞控制算法(如bbr或cubic),增大net.core.somaxconn,优化TIME_WAIT回收(tcp_tw_recycle已弃用,使用tcp_fin_timeout和tw_reuse小心)。这些调整对游戏服务器和实时通信场景能显著提升连接稳定性与并发承载。
实时通信与多数游戏使用UDP,因此需要优化UDP缓冲与丢包恢复策略:提高udp recv缓冲,使用FEC(前向纠错)、重传策略和自适应码率;对WebRTC场景,部署TURN+STUN节点以保障穿透性;对多人游戏考虑使用可靠UDP层或QUIC来兼顾速度与可靠性。
应用上使用状态拆分(逻辑/物理分离)、区域化匹配与房间分片能降低单实例负载。对高并发场景采用负载均衡、会话亲和、以及边缘节点做短连接缓存与UDP中继。CDN用于分发静态资源,减少VPS带宽成本和延迟。
游戏服务器常成为DDoS目标,选择带有清洗与速率限制的供应商或使用第三方清洗服务(Scrubbing)非常必要。开启防火墙限速、黑白名单、IP信誉过滤,并对控制面(如登录、匹配接口)做特别保护。
上线前与运维中使用iperf3、mtr、ping、ss、iftop、tcpdump等工具定期检测带宽、丢包与路径。部署Prometheus+Grafana监控延迟、抖动与带宽占用,设置SLA告警。对玩家端使用端到端延迟埋点以便追踪用户体验。
若目标是“最便宜”的方案,可优先挑选按需或突发性能实例并结合CDN与边缘缓存降低主服务器带宽;使用区域化小节点做Matchmaking,再把真实流量路由到最优节点,减少跨域带宽。长期项目可申请包年/包月折扣或预留资源降低单价。
上线前确认:1) 多地点ping/MTR延迟与丢包;2) UDP吞吐与丢包测试(iperf3);3) 并发连接与socket配置(wrk/自研压测);4) DDoS演练和速率限制;5) TURN/STUN就绪与超时策略;6) 日志与监控告警配置完备。
总结:选择vps日本或香港VPS要基于目标用户分布与预算权衡。通过合理的网络选型、虚拟化决策、内核调优、UDP优化、DDoS防护与监控体系,你可以在保证体验的前提下控制成本。无论是面向日本/韩国玩家还是面向中国与东南亚用户,按本文建议逐项实施,都能显著提升游戏服务器与实时通信服务的稳定性与响应速度。